H.R. 2598 (98th)

A bill to amend the Omnibus Education Reconciliation Act of 1981 to prevent the ratable reduction of payments with respect to entitlements established under section 2 of Public Law 874 (Eighty-first Congress).

Summary

Amends the Omnibus Education Reconciliation Act of 1981 to repeal provisions of such Act which: (1) provide for the ratable reduction of specified Federal impact aid payments to local educational agencies; and (2) prohibit making specified types of Federal impact aid payments based on certain entitlements.
